Bishkek to Kochkor Village

Posted on August 30, 2012February 26, 2014 by Anata

Outside Bishkek, the roads are mostly gravel, usually two lanes, sometimes one. Our Land Cruiser eats them up and we arrive at our Kochkor Village guest house to a warm greeting and hot tea. The remarkable thing I have found about these remote villages is that you cannot judge the interior of a home by…

On to Uzbekistan

Posted on August 14, 2012 by Anata

After three remarkable days in Turkmenistan we have arrived in Uzbekistan. Our Internet conection is inconsistent here while in most areas of Turkmenistan there was little or none at all. We had flown to Ashgabat Turkmenistan from Istanbul and spent the day there visiting the ancient Parthian Capital Nisa, National Museum and Sunday market. The…
